Spring Cloud Stream是一个用于构建消息驱动微服务的框架,它提供了一种简化和标准化的方式来连接消息代理和应用程序。Rabbit Binder是Spring Cloud Stream的一个Binder实现,它与RabbitMQ消息代理进行集成。
在Spring Cloud Stream中,路由密钥(Routing Key)用于将消息发送到特定的消息队列。路由密钥是一个字符串,它与消息一起发送到消息代理,代理根据路由密钥将消息路由到相应的队列。在Spring Cloud Stream Rabbit Binder中,路由密钥始终为'#',表示将消息发送到默认的交换机(Exchange)中。
默认情况下,Spring Cloud Stream Rabbit Binder会创建一个名为"default"的交换机,并将所有消息路由到该交换机。这意味着无论路由密钥是什么,消息都会被发送到"default"交换机中。
Spring Cloud Stream的优势包括:
Spring Cloud Stream Rabbit Binder的应用场景包括:
腾讯云提供了一系列与消息队列相关的产品,可以与Spring Cloud Stream Rabbit Binder进行集成,例如:
以上是对于Spring Cloud Stream Rabbit Binder路由密钥为'#'的完善和全面的答案。
领取专属 10元无门槛券
手把手带您无忧上云